Rockwood by Forest River 122A S Travel Trailer Depreciation

Rockwood by Forest River 122A S keeps an estimated 63% of its value after 5 years — #1596 of 5706 RVs & trailers VINdown tracks.

Per VINdown's modeling, the Rockwood by Forest River 122A S retains an estimated 63% of its value after five years, ranking #1596 of 5706 RVs & trailers we track. That is 8 points above the 55% five-year average for Travel Trailer in its class, so it holds value better than most rivals.

Most of the loss lands early: the Rockwood by Forest River 122A S sheds about 8% of its value in year one alone. From roughly $18,097 it falls to around $11,346 by year five — a five-year loss near $6,751, about $3.70 a day in depreciation.

Because the steepest drop hits around year 4, a lightly-used Rockwood by Forest River 122A S bought at 4 years old lets the first owner absorb the worst of the depreciation while the curve flattens — usually the value sweet spot.
